Understanding Cholesterol: The Basics

Before diving into the impact of dietary cholesterol on blood cholesterol levels, it’s essential to understand what cholesterol is and its role in the body. Cholesterol is a type of lipid found in the bloodstream that plays a vital role in various bodily functions, including the production of cell membranes, hormones, and vitamin D. There are two main types of cholesterol: low-density lipoprotein (LDL) cholesterol, often referred to as “bad” cholesterol, and high-density lipoprotein (HDL) cholesterol, known as “good” cholesterol. The balance between these two types of cholesterol is crucial for maintaining heart health and preventing cardiovascular diseases.

The Role of Dietary Cholesterol

Dietary cholesterol refers to the cholesterol found in the foods we eat. Foods that are high in cholesterol include eggs, meat, poultry, seafood, and dairy products. The question on everyone’s mind is whether consuming these foods leads to an increase in blood cholesterol levels. The answer lies in how the body processes dietary cholesterol. When we eat foods high in cholesterol, the body absorbs some of this cholesterol, but not all of it. The amount of cholesterol absorbed from food can vary from person to person, depending on individual factors such as overall diet, weight, and genetic predispositions.

Saturated vs. Unsaturated Fats: The Real Culprits

Research has shown that the impact of dietary cholesterol on blood cholesterol levels is not as significant as once thought. Instead, the types of fats we consume play a much larger role in determining our cholesterol levels. Saturated and trans fats, found in foods such as butter, lard, palm oil, and partially hydrogenated oils, are the primary dietary components that increase LDL cholesterol. On the other hand, unsaturated fats, including both mono- and polyunsaturated fats, found in foods like avocados, olive oil, nuts, and fatty fish, can help lower LDL cholesterol and increase HDL cholesterol, thereby improving overall heart health.

The Science Behind Dietary Cholesterol and Blood Cholesterol

Numerous studies have investigated the relationship between dietary cholesterol and blood cholesterol levels. A key finding from these studies is that dietary cholesterol has a minimal impact on blood cholesterol levels for most people. For example, a meta-analysis published in the journal “BMJ” found that reducing dietary cholesterol intake had a small effect on lowering LDL cholesterol levels. This suggests that the body has mechanisms to regulate cholesterol levels, regardless of dietary intake, and that other factors such as saturated and trans fat consumption, obesity, physical activity, and genetics play a more significant role in determining blood cholesterol levels.

Individual Variability and Genetic Factors

It’s also important to consider individual variability and genetic factors when discussing the impact of dietary cholesterol. Some people, known as “responders,” may experience a more significant increase in blood cholesterol levels in response to dietary cholesterol, while others, “non-responders,” may not see a substantial change. Genetic predispositions can influence how the body metabolizes cholesterol and fats, further complicating the relationship between diet and blood cholesterol levels.

How does the body regulate cholesterol levels?

The body has a complex system for regulating cholesterol levels, which involves the liver, intestines, and other organs. When we eat foods that contain cholesterol, the cholesterol is absorbed into the bloodstream and transported to the liver, where it is either used to produce bile acids, which aid in digestion, or packaged into lipoproteins, such as LDL and HDL, which transport cholesterol throughout the body. The liver also produces cholesterol naturally, and the amount of cholesterol produced is influenced by the amount of cholesterol in the diet. When cholesterol levels in the blood become too high, the liver can increase its production of LDL receptors, which remove excess cholesterol from the bloodstream.

The body’s ability to regulate cholesterol levels can be influenced by a variety of factors, including genetics, diet, and lifestyle. For example, individuals who are physically active and maintain a healthy weight are more likely to have healthy cholesterol levels than those who are sedentary and overweight. Additionally, certain medications, such as statins, can help lower cholesterol levels by inhibiting the production of cholesterol in the liver. It’s also important to note that some individuals may be more sensitive to dietary cholesterol than others, and may need to take extra steps to manage their cholesterol levels. By understanding how the body regulates cholesterol levels, individuals can take a more informed approach to maintaining healthy cholesterol levels and reducing their risk of heart disease.

What are the different types of cholesterol, and how do they affect the body?

There are several different types of cholesterol, each with its own unique functions and effects on the body. LDL, or “bad” cholesterol, is the type of cholesterol that can build up on the walls of the arteries, forming plaque and increasing the risk of heart disease. HDL, or “good” cholesterol, on the other hand, helps remove excess cholesterol from the bloodstream and transport it to the liver, where it can be excreted. Very-low-density lipoprotein (VLDL) is another type of cholesterol that is similar to LDL, but is more dense and can also contribute to the formation of plaque in the arteries. Triglycerides, which are not technically a type of cholesterol, but are often measured along with cholesterol, are a type of fat that can also increase the risk of heart disease when levels become too high.

It’s worth noting that the ratio of HDL to LDL cholesterol is also an important factor in determining an individual’s risk of heart disease. Generally, a higher ratio of HDL to LDL cholesterol is associated with a lower risk of heart disease. Additionally, certain types of LDL cholesterol, such as small, dense LDL particles, may be more likely to contribute to the formation of plaque in the arteries than larger, less dense particles. Can dietary cholesterol increase the risk of heart disease?

The relationship between dietary cholesterol and heart disease is complex, and has been the subject of much debate. While it was once believed that consuming high amounts of cholesterol in food would automatically increase the risk of heart disease, more recent research has suggested that this may not be the case. In fact, a 2015 meta-analysis published in the journal BMJ found that there was no significant association between dietary cholesterol intake and risk of cardiovascular disease. However, it’s still important to note that some individuals may be more sensitive to dietary cholesterol than others, and may need to take extra steps to manage their cholesterol levels.

It’s also important to consider the overall dietary pattern, rather than focusing on a single nutrient like cholesterol. Diets that are high in saturated and trans fats, added sugars, and refined carbohydrates, and low in fruits, vegetables, and whole grains, have been associated with an increased risk of heart disease. On the other hand, diets that are rich in fruits, vegetables, whole grains, and healthy fats, such as the Mediterranean diet, have been associated with a lower risk of heart disease. By focusing on a balanced diet and a healthy lifestyle, individuals can reduce their risk of heart disease, regardless of their dietary cholesterol intake. Additionally, individuals who are at high risk of heart disease, such as those with high blood pressure or a family history of heart disease, may need to take extra steps to manage their cholesterol levels and reduce their risk.

How can I manage my cholesterol levels through diet and lifestyle changes?

Managing cholesterol levels through diet and lifestyle changes involves a combination of strategies, including eating a healthy and balanced diet, being physically active, and maintaining a healthy weight. The American Heart Association recommends a diet that is low in saturated and trans fats, added sugars, and refined carbohydrates, and high in fruits, vegetables, whole grains, and healthy fats, such as the Mediterranean diet. Additionally, individuals can reduce their cholesterol levels by increasing their consumption of soluble fiber, which can be found in foods such as oats, barley, and fruits, and by eating foods that are rich in plant sterols and stanols, which can help lower LDL cholesterol levels.

In addition to dietary changes, being physically active and maintaining a healthy weight can also help manage cholesterol levels. Regular exercise, such as brisk walking or cycling, can help raise HDL cholesterol levels and lower LDL cholesterol levels. Additionally, individuals who are overweight or obese can reduce their risk of heart disease by losing weight and maintaining a healthy weight. It’s also important to avoid smoking, manage stress, and get enough sleep, as these can all have an impact on cholesterol levels and overall heart health. By making these lifestyle changes, individuals can reduce their risk of heart disease and maintain healthy cholesterol levels, regardless of their dietary cholesterol intake.
